boom1 a deep, hollow sound, as from an explosion.
campfire an outdoor fire used for cooking or warmth while camping.
dock1 a raised, flat surface that is built out into the water.
fully in a way that is complete, entire, or thorough; totally.
jail a building in which a government keeps people who have broken a law.
join to put, bring, or fasten together.
kick to strike with the foot.
nervous feeling worry or fear about a particular thing or things.
pool any small still area of liquid that has collected on something.
serve to give aid or help; be of use.
sport an activity in which people compete against each other. Sports have rules and require certain physical skills.
stroke a single mark made in writing or painting, or the act of making such a mark.
stun to shock or amaze.
toss to throw gently.
wire a long thread of metal.
